Understanding Edge Nodes

Edge Computing Nodes operate at the edge of networks, processing data closer to the source. This reduces latency and bandwidth usage, leading to faster decision-making.

Role in IoT

In IoT, edge nodes process data locally, minimizing the need for data transmission to central servers. This is vital for real-time analytics and response actions.

Security Implications

Edge nodes enhance security by processing sensitive data locally, reducing vulnerabilities associated with data transfer over networks.

Scalability and Efficiency

Deploying edge nodes can enhance system scalability and efficiency, enabling the handling of large data volumes without compromising performance.

Real-Time Processing

Edge nodes support real-time processing, crucial for applications like autonomous vehicles and smart cities.
